Nice work on the retry logic, but the Plumegrove thumbnail queue shouldn't retry oversized originals at all — they'll just fail again and clog the workers. Short-circuit those to the dead-letter path instead. Also, keep the worker pool size in sync with what ops provisioned on the Bramleigh cluster. The current queue settings are defined as follows.

tuning constants:
PRIORITIES = {
    "casdor": 410,
    "belion": 28,
    "jorax": 44,
}

- [ ] Key ceremony step 7: Re-seal the audit-log viewer signing key. After both custodians for the Harrowfen viewer have verified the checksum of the newly generated key, place the hardware token in the tamper-evident bag and record the bag serial in the ceremony log. Before sealing, confirm the escrow copy unlocks using the passphrase recorded below.

vault phrase of tawep-yajop = olieth-julir-kasax-prair-silax-ulaath-ralir-aldeth-kasvan-lammir-noviel-sordor-julvan-druius

Runbook: Quillgate DNS flakiness. Since Tuesday, the Quillgate edge workers intermittently fail to resolve the internal lookup zone, causing 502s on roughly 0.3% of requests. Restarting the resolver sidecar clears it for a few hours. Suspected cause: the cache daemon ignores TTLs under 5 seconds. Mitigation until the patched resolver ships: pin the fallback nameservers and raise the minimum TTL. If you need to reproduce or verify, the resolver currently runs with the following settings.

deployment values, bahop-tahog:
[kasvan]
port = 11211
team = kasdor
host = kasvan.orvexforge.example
region = lower-3
access_code = ac_76e68d
timeout_ms = 2000

Subject: Second-source search — status

Team,

Short update. Sole dependence on Drevane for the Calyx valves is no longer acceptable. Two candidates qualified: Morvath Industrial and Penlow Works. Tooling quotes due Thursday. Expect one-time cost near 300k, payback inside five quarters. Decision at Monday's review. Finance to validate the payback model beforehand. Context that must not leave this group is set out directly below.

management briefing: Headcount on the Belix team goes from 60 to 93 by the end of November. Gross margin on Belix came in at 23 percent against a plan of 47 percent.